Uninstalling Software
• Click on the following items (in order):
- “Start” menu on your computer taskbar
- “Programs”
- “Fisher-Price”
- “Computer Cool School”
- “Uninstall DC Super Friends Classroom”

Sign-In
DC Super Friends’ Classroom
Sign-In Screen
-
• On the sign-in screen, fi rst click on a highlighted area on the chalkboard.
• Then, type your name and click on a picture.
Note: If you have already created a sign-in, simply click on your name to enter the main classroom. If you do not want to create a sign-in, click the green arrow to enter as a guest. You will not be able to save any work when signed in as a guest.
• Click on the trash can to erase a name from the chalkboard. If you erase a name, you will lose any work saved under that name.
• On the software selection screen, click on DC Super Friends’ door to go to the classroom.
Note: The other doors on the software selection screen are only active if you have purchased and installed additional software titles.

Math Center
Levels
• Choose level 1, 2 or 3. Click on your choice with the pen.
• Travel through the maze to fi nd the robots!
Level 1 - Find robots 1-10 in numerical order. Level 2 - Find robots 11-20 in numerical order. Level 3 - Count by 10s to fi nd robots 10-100 in numerical order.
• Watch out for obstacles like goo, tornadoes or the Joker!

Science Center
• Help collect clues to fi nd the missing robots in Gotham City.
• Look around the city to fi nd clues. Click your pen to take a picture of the clue.
• Click on each robot that matches your clues. Narrow down your choices until you fi nd the robot!
• When fi nished, press the classroom button on the Computer Cool School™ keyboard to return to the classroom or press another learning center button for a different activity.
